> i'm trying to port linux in a tqm8260 fresscale card with an mpc8260 > cpu .i've already ported u-boot and it seems working but now i'm > trying to cross compile a linux kernel 2.4.4 (which have a config > file for tqm8260) and i always get trouble when i try to make a > zImage . can anyone help me ,please? This statement makes little sense to me. First, the TQM8260 is not a Freescare card. The manufacturer is (or rather was) TQ Systems. Second, I wonder why you would spend any efforts into such a system - the product was EOLed a long time ago. Third, when the product was still alive, it was pretty well supported by U-Boot and Linux. U-Boot sopport for it is still available in mainline. Linux support was available in our linuxppc_2_4_devel tree up to and including Linux version 2.4.25. So using 2.4.4 as a starting point for such a work is even more incomprehensible to me. If you really have a TQM8260 board, then just use the mainline U-Boot code (current release, i. e. v20100.06) and the old 2.4.25 based source tree mentioned above. But be warned: this is ancient hardware, and so is the kernel code. There is no guarantee it will even compile using recent tool chains.
